60, Then, to obtain for example, a spacing or periphery for coacting with a wrench key 1118, Fig. 3, for entering holes 19 in the plate In operation, for a predetermined indexing of the spindle 6 the handle 10 is moved outwardly to disengage the pin from one of the holes 2 and the crank 9 turned to turn the shaft 6 andthe pointer 8 a predetermined number of holes as for instance nine holes, and then any predetermined fractional distance between the" holes" is determined by loosening the screws 13 and rotating the plate 1 about its axis say for instance 7, and then again rotating the pointer by means of the handle to bring the pin in line with the next hole so that the indexing will be nine holes plus 7. Instead of shifting the plate 1 in an ad- Vance direction, it may be moved backwardly 3 as determined by the scales 15, 16. For
each indexing this operation isrepeated.
Therefore by this indexing device an indefinite number of indexing can be effected with a single series of holes.
' If desired, the scale 15 may extend through a circle of 360. and the plate 1 maybe notched throughout its entire periphery but this IS unnecessary as the indexing can be accomplished by adding on the additional number of degrees to the number of holes over which the handle 10 is moved and when the line 16 of the plate 1 reaches the end of the scale the plate 1 can then be rotated in the reverse direction and the amount of spacing determined by subtracting the amountv previously added from the next number on the scale 1 1, that is, the scaleis graduated in divisions of 10 and in the first operation, the additional number is added on and in the second operation the number is substractect from 10.
In a Brown & Sharpe index head the index spacing number is forty that is, forty revolutions-v of the index crank are required to make one'complete'revolution of the index spindle. In my index plate there are twenty-sevenholes to conform to the Brown & Sharpe index system. For other systems a different number of holes would be neces: sary. 1

It is hereby certified that in Letters Patent No. 1,461,316, granted July 10, 1923, upon the application of uugene Raymond La Casse, of Syracuse, New York, for an improvement in Indexing Plates for Milling Machines, errors appear in the printed specification requiring correction as follows: Page 1, line 34, for the Word or read of; line 71, for the word of read for, and line 89, for the Word pioneer read pointer; and that the said Letters Patent should be read with these corrections therein that the same may conform to the record of the case in the Patent Ofiice.
